        This just seems ridiculous to me. If you tell me you live at blue.up.dog, I have no way to figure out how to get there. At least with street addresses you can tell where other streets intersect and are able to find things if you need to. With random words every 9 feet it’s impossible to know anything without looking at that map.

                                If you use the three word system and put it into their own maps, it suggests other locations with similar names. Very confusing and it shows how insanely easy it is to get it wrong but not having the words absolutely exact. Make a singular plural or ad an "ing" to a word and you are somewhere totally different.
